Herald Tribune, High-speed rail gains traction in Spain
Show romanization
Since when, in 2008, was achieved on high-speed rail link between Barcelona and Madrid, you can move between the two cities in just 2 hours and 38 minutes, while in the car takes six hours. "
Until two years ago, almost 90% of 6 million passengers traveling between Madrid and Barcelona were using the aircraft.
But earlier this year, the number of passengers using the train has exceeded the number of those who choose to fly.
And the trend continues in this direction.
This change is political and economic benefits for Spain which, like other European countries, has set out to reduce by 20% its emissions of CO2 over ten years.
According to analysts, the emissions generated by travelers on a train moving at high speeds are about one fourth of those produced by those who fly or use the car.
"Since there is a rail link, I have not used the plane," says Mr. Martinez, a lawyer for 31 years moving between Madrid and Barcelona twice a week.
"This is not only the environment," says Josep Valls, a professor of marketing at Esade Business School in Barcelona, "is that people are very satisfied with these trains".
The trains are really changing the paradigm of travel in Europe.
